Part Overview

The 5KP150CE3/TR13 is a transient voltage suppressor (TVS) diode manufactured by Microchip Technology, designed for general-purpose overvoltage protection applications. This bidirectional zener diode operates with a reverse standoff voltage of 150V and provides peak pulse power dissipation of 5000W. The component is supplied in Tape & Reel packaging with Through Hole P600 axial mounting. The product maintains Active status and is ROHS3 compliant with unlimited moisture sensitivity rating (MSL 1). Engineering Selection Recommendations

5KP150CA and 5KP150CA-B (Littelfuse Inc.)

These parts are direct functional equivalents to the 5KP150CE3/TR13. Both maintain identical reverse standoff voltage (150V), breakdown voltage (167V minimum), and peak pulse power rating (5000W). The clamping voltage of 243V and peak pulse current of 21A are within the operational envelope of the original component. Both variants are ROHS3 compliant with unlimited MSL rating. The primary distinction is packaging: 5KP150CA is supplied in Cut Tape format, while 5KP150CA-B is supplied in Bulk. Selection between these variants depends on procurement and assembly requirements.

15KPA150CA (MDE Semiconductor Inc)

This part maintains the 150V reverse standoff voltage and is ROHS3 compliant with unlimited MSL rating. The 15KPA150CA offers enhanced performance characteristics with 62.4A peak pulse current and 15000W peak pulse power dissipation, representing a higher-rated variant within the 150V class. The clamping voltage of 241.9V is lower than the original component, providing improved transient suppression. This part is suitable for applications requiring higher current handling capacity. Packaging is supplied in Bulk format.

BZW50-150B (STMicroelectronics)

This part is a 150V standoff voltage equivalent from the TRANSIL™ series. It maintains ROHS3 compliance and unlimited MSL rating. The BZW50-150B features a higher clamping voltage of 343V and significantly higher peak pulse current of 175A (measured at 8/20µs pulse width). The package configuration is R-6 axial, which differs from the P600 package of the original component. Physical dimensions and PCB footprint compatibility must be verified before selection. This part is suitable for high-current transient suppression applications.

Selection Basis:

All substitute parts are Active products with ROHS3 compliance and unlimited moisture sensitivity rating, ensuring regulatory alignment with the original component. Selection should be based on specific application requirements regarding clamping voltage performance, peak pulse current capacity, and physical package compatibility. The Littelfuse 5KP150CA variants provide the closest electrical and mechanical match to the original 5KP150CE3/TR13.

Q: How does clamping voltage affect TVS diode selection?

A: Clamping voltage determines the maximum voltage that appears across the protected circuit during a transient event. The 5KP150CE3/TR13 clamps at 268V maximum. Substitute parts offer varying clamping voltages: 5KP150CA at 243V, 15KPA150CA at 241.9V, and BZW50-150B at 343V. Lower clamping voltage provides better transient suppression but may require verification against circuit protection requirements. Higher clamping voltage offers more margin but less aggressive suppression.
